Story time... has anyone ever played a different game that had an update this bad? by [deleted] in HellLetLoose

[–]Spaceman_Stokes 0 points1 point  (0 children)

COD Modern Warfare 2019. There was an update that intentionally uninstalled the campaign and multiplayer packs to conserve room on your hard drive, but unintentionally required you to completely reinstall the game on console. So you’d hop online to play with your buds only to realize you have to manually uninstall and reinstall the game completely. It was also like a 200GB download for the game and multiplayer packs so it would take me around 2 hours to complete the entire process.

ZL1 1LE by ResolutionAny6794 in camaro

[–]Spaceman_Stokes 13 points14 points  (0 children)

You mentioned in a sub comment that you plan to weekend drive your Camaro and not track it. If you’re not ever planning to take the car on track, I would stick with the ZL1 and NOT the 1LE variant. The 1LE ditches the magnetic ride for spool valve dampers meaning your ride is going to be extremely stiff. So you’re going to feel every bump in the road. Also, all the aero on the 1LE is just adding drag, which means you’re losing gas mileage (not that you probably care about that) as well as straight line speed. Lastly, tires are going to be a little more expensive due the wheels being wider on the 1LE.(1LE runs 305s in front, and 325s in the rear. Base ZL1 runs 285s in the front and 305s in the rear) Opinions are like assholes, everyone has one. But my asshole opinion is that you shouldn’t buy a purpose built track car unless you intend to track it. The ZL1 is already overkill in terms of power for a car used for spirited driving. I think you’ll be much happier with the base ZL1.

2023 SS 1LE at Eagles Canyon Raceway by Spaceman_Stokes in camaro

[–]Spaceman_Stokes[S] 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Depending on the track or the event organization you go with, you’ll get some variation on pricing. Assuming you’re going on track for the first time, you’ll be required to have an instructor in the car with you which also adds to the cost. For tracks around Texas it’s anywhere from $450-$650 for a 2 day HPDE event with an instructor. I used the Goodyear F1 Supercar 3s and those run about $1200-$1500 depending on availability. You’ll also need to factor in maintenance costs such as fresh engine oil, high temp brake fluid, possibly new brake pads, and rear differential fluid. I also recommend getting a track alignment which any good track focused shop should be able to do for around $250.

“Tilden Katz” 🥊 😂 by AffectionateSale8288 in madmen

[–]Spaceman_Stokes 33 points34 points  (0 children)

Don has a tendency to quote people from past interactions, and the funnier part is, the people he’s sharing the reference with have no idea what he’s referencing.

Some examples are: -He tells Lane “We’ll have to smoke the dress” when he’s pouring expensive scotch on the floor of the office while filling a flask. This is a reference to when Anna thought she has crushed the marijuana Stephanie had given her. Obviously Lane would have no idea why Don said that and even says “I don’t know that one” thinking it’s a movie name.

-He tells Roger “That was a real Archibald Whitman move” later in this episode after punching Jimmy Barrett. Roger asks who that is and Don replies “Just some drunk I know.” Probably the closest Don has come to talking about his family with Roger.

-He pats Ted Chaough on the shoulder in the bar before the meeting with Chevy and says “Hey lieutenant, want to get into trouble?” A reference to the soldier he met in Hawaii who got married and he stood in his wedding.
